We left Longboat Key Club intending to cruise about 10 miles North and anchor out and play in the sandy waters. There was a bunch of can boats at a shallow, sandy anchorage and trawlers in the deeper one. Neither looked like our crowd, so, we headed out the Longboat Pass and started North to join our friends we met in Key West and went to the Dry Tortugas with (along with Kevin and Nicole, of course).

The trip North included un-forecast 3 - 5 foot following seas. We couldn't stay on plane at 20 - 22 knots. Some waves were so big, we would get stuck on the back of them and feel like we were heading up hill untill we fell off plane. At 3450 RPM, I was able to hold 24.5 knots and stay on plane. We were doing 30 mph at times! Good economy, none the less.

We passed just outside the Tampa Bay outer markers. In Clearwater, we paid 3.45/gallons for basic car gas at the city marina - they have jets here packed tighter than 757's.
